pub enum BridgeClassification {
Genuine,
OverlapArtifact,
Weak,
}Expand description
Quality classification for a bridge item.
Assigned after all bridges are collected, comparing each bridge’s strength against the corpus-wide median and the pair’s territorial separation on S².
Variants§
Genuine
Strength at or above the median and the source/target caps are spatially distinct — a real cross-domain connector.
OverlapArtifact
The two categories overlap heavily on S² (low territorial factor). This bridge is more shared-territory noise than a genuine connector.
Weak
Strength below median in a territorially clean pair — a real connection but not a strong one.
Trait Implementations§
Source§impl Clone for BridgeClassification
impl Clone for BridgeClassification
Source§fn clone(&self) -> BridgeClassification
fn clone(&self) -> BridgeClassification
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reimpl Copy for BridgeClassification
Source§impl Debug for BridgeClassification
impl Debug for BridgeClassification
impl Eq for BridgeClassification
Source§impl PartialEq for BridgeClassification
impl PartialEq for BridgeClassification
Source§fn eq(&self, other: &BridgeClassification) -> bool
fn eq(&self, other: &BridgeClassification)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for BridgeClassification
Auto Trait Implementations§
impl Freeze for BridgeClassification
impl RefUnwindSafe for BridgeClassification
impl Send for BridgeClassification
impl Sync for BridgeClassification
impl Unpin for BridgeClassification
impl UnsafeUnpin for BridgeClassification
impl UnwindSafe for BridgeClassification
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more